Recognizing Low-VOC Paints



When you select low-VOC paints, you're selecting a product that discharges fewer unstable natural compounds, which can be unsafe to both your health and the environment.



VOCs are chemicals located in many paint items that can evaporate into the air and contribute to interior air contamination. By choosing low-VOC alternatives, you're lowering the number of these discharges, making your living space safer.

Low-VOC paints commonly contain 50 grams per litre or less VOCs, compared to typical paints that can contain approximately 250 grams per liter. This means that when you repaint your home with low-VOC items, you're not simply deciding for looks; you're also taking a step in the direction of a much healthier interior setting.

These paints come in a variety of finishes and colors, so you won't need to compromise on design. They appropriate for both interior and exterior tasks, supplying toughness and protection like their conventional equivalents.

Plus, several makers are currently concentrating on developing low-VOC formulas without giving up performance. Recognizing low-VOC paints equips you to make educated options for your home and well-being while contributing to ecological conservation.

Prospective Drawbacks to Think About



While low-VOC paints supply countless benefits, there are some potential downsides to remember. Another issue is the drying time. Low-VOC paints frequently take longer to dry than their high-VOC equivalents, which can prolong your project timeline. If you get on a tight routine, this might be a downside to consider.

You ought to also realize that low-VOC paints can sometimes have a different finish or structure. If you're aiming for a specific aesthetic, ensure to examine samples to make sure the outcome fulfills your expectations.

Finally, while low-VOC paints are normally more secure, they can still give off some fumes. Proper ventilation is important during and after application, so be prepared to air out your space efficiently.
